📊 2025 Market Snapshot & Legal Landscape
According to the latest 2025 Australian Competition & Consumer Commission market report, the domestic vaping sector crossed AUD 1.4 billion in annual turnover, up 23% year-on-year. The regulatory framework now sits in three clear tiers:
- Pharmacy-only nicotine: Any vape liquid containing nicotine must be dispensed by a registered pharmacist under the 2025 TGA rescheduling.
- Nicotine-free general retail: Zero-nicotine disposables and hardware can be sold in tobacconists, convenience stores, and online without prescription.
- Personal import scheme: Consumers with a valid prescription may import up to 3 months supply from overseas, but parcels are subject to Border Force inspection.
Disposable pod systems now account for 68% of first-time purchases, driven by closed-loop designs that eliminate coil-building guesswork. Meanwhile, open-tank kits remain the preference for advanced users chasing custom wattage curves and rebuildable atomisers.
🔍 Where to Buy Vapes in Australia: Store Formats Compared
1. Authorised Pharmacy Counters
Since October 2025, any pharmacy displaying the green “Nicotine Vape Approved” sticker can dispense 30 mg/mL nicotine salt pods after a 5-minute consultation. Expect to pay AUD 45–55 per 4-pack of 2 mL pods—significantly higher than grey-market imports, but 100 % legal and TGA batch-tested.
2. Specialist Vape Boutiques
Stores like Notable Vape in Sydney and Melbourne stock zero-nicotine disposables, coils, and hardware. Staff are usually ex-smokers who can explain draw-activation versus button-fire in plain English. Price range: AUD 25–40 per device.
3. Convenience & Tobacconist Chains
Chains such as NightOwl and select tobacconists carry mainstream disposables. Stock is reliable but limited to 3–5 flavours per brand. Prices trend AUD 5–8 higher than online bundles.
4. Online Prescription & Import Portals
Telehealth services like QuitClinic issue same-day scripts for AUD 35. Once approved, patients can legally import nicotine pods from New Zealand or the UK. Shipping times: 4–7 days via DHL Express.

🧩 How to Buy Your First Vape: Step-by-Step
- Decide on nicotine strength. If you smoke 15+ cigarettes daily, start with 20–30 mg salts. Light smokers can try 10 mg or zero-nicotine first.
- Choose your buying channel. Pharmacy for nicotine, boutique for hardware, or online bundle for savings.
- Check ID and prescription readiness. Pharmacies require photo ID; online imports need a PDF prescription.
- Compare bundle vs single pricing. A 10-pack bundle often drops the per-unit price below AUD 25.
- Place order and track delivery. Domestic express arrives in 1–3 days; international prescription imports take 4–7 days.
- Inspect and register warranty. Scan the QR code on the device to verify authenticity and activate the 90-day warranty.
